Also, I was told that invisible fencing was to be a last resort (versus
getting hit by a car), and in addition, probably not too effective on a Pyr
due to the massive coat (especially around the neck) so your not always
guaranteed to get a correction. For me, if it is less than 100% effective,
it is not worth the risk.
Try using thick cables they sell (important that they don''t get wrapped
around anyone's legs, etc.) the thin ones are not strong enough and would be
too dangerous. You may just have to practice it long enough to get your idea
across.
